Located about 19 miles north of Mexicali, Imperial is a growing city with a small-town atmosphere. Imperial is home to the California Mid-Winter Fairgrounds, the site of the annual California Mid-Winter Fair and Fiesta as well as a host of year-round barbecues, car shows, concerts, and festivals.
Imperial is largely residential, offering a variety of apartments, condos, and houses available for rent in peaceful suburban neighborhoods. The city is within driving distance of numerous outdoor destinations, including Anza-Borrego Desert State Park, North Algodones Wilderness Area, and the Salton Sea. Amenities like the Imperial Valley Mall and Pioneers Museum are also within close proximity.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
